About G. C. Ball

G. C. Ball is a scholar working on Nuclear and High Energy Physics, Radiation,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Spectroscopy and Condensed Matter Physics, having authored 206 papers that have together received 3.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Nuclear physics research studies (138 papers), Nuclear Physics and Applications (59 papers), Atomic and Molecular Physics (48 papers), X-ray Spectroscopy and Fluorescence Analysis (38 papers), Astronomical and nuclear sciences (31 papers), Quantum Chromodynamics and Particle Interactions (25 papers), Advanced Chemical Physics Studies (21 papers) and Neutrino Physics Research (15 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Nuclear and High Energy Physics (2.5k citations), Radiation (1.1k citations),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(1.4k citations), Spectroscopy (281 citations) and Condensed Matter Physics (182 citations). G. C. Ball has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include J.S. Forster, W.G. Davies, Joseph Cerny, H.R. Andrews, D. Hörn, I. V. Mitchell, D. Ward, T.K. Alexander, A. Galindo-Uribarri and B. Hird. Their work appears in journals such as Nuclear Physics A, Physical Review Letters, Physics Letters B, Nuclear Instruments and Methods in Physics Research Section B Beam Interactions with Materials and Atoms and Physical review.
